Program Manager – Embedded Systems (SW/HW)
Position: Program Manager Embedded Systems (SW/HW)Location : Milpitas, CA -Day 1 onsiteAbout The RoleWe are seeking an experienced Program Manager with strong Embedded Software and Hardware expertise to lead complex, cross-functional programs involving embedded products and platforms. In this role, you will be responsible for end-to-end program execution across the product lifecycle from concept and architecture through development, validation, regulatory compliance, and release. You will work closely with engineering, quality, regulatory, supply chain, and customer stakeholders to ensure on-time, high-quality delivery of embedded solutions.ResponsibilitiesLead and manage embedded system programs involving firmware, software, hardware, and system integration across multiple teams and geographies.Define program scope, objectives, deliverables, milestones, and success criteria in alignment with business and customer goals.Drive end-to-end program execution across the product development lifecycle, including requirements, design, development, verification, validation, and release.Coordinate cross-functional teams including embedded SW, HW, systems engineering, QA, regulatory, manufacturing, and suppliers.Track and manage program schedules, dependencies, risks, issues, and mitigation plans; proactively escalate when required.Ensure adherence to embedded development processes, medical quality standards, and Medical regulatory requirements.Facilitate technical and program reviews, including design reviews, milestone reviews, and customer governance meetings.Manage change requests, impact analysis, and trade-offs related to cost, schedule, scope, and technical feasibility.Oversee integration of embedded software, firmware, hardware, and third-party components.Support release planning, production readiness, and post-release sustainment activities.Provide clear, concise program status reports to senior leadership and customers.Mentor and guide teams on program management best practices within embedded environments.QualificationsBachelor s degree in engineering (Electronics, Electrical, Computer Science, Embedded Systems, or related field).8+ years of experience in program or project management within embedded systems (SW/HW) product development. PMP/PgMP certification is preferred.Strong understanding of embedded software, firmware, hardware design, and system integration concepts.Hands-on experience working with embedded development teams using C/C++, RTOS, Linux, microcontrollers, SoCs, and communication protocols (SPI, I2C, UART, CAN, Ethernet, etc.).Proven experience managing programs using Agile, Scrum, SAFe, Waterfall, or hybrid models.Strong knowledge of product development lifecycle (PDLC) and software development lifecycle (SDLC) for embedded products.Experience with risk management, dependency tracking, and cross-team coordination in complex technical programs.Excellent communication, stakeholder management, and leadership skills.Ability to work independently and collaboratively in a fast-paced, multi-project environment.Preferred QualificationsExperience in regulated industries such as medical devices.Familiarity with standards such as ISO 13485, ISO 14971, IEC 62304, IEC 60601 (as applicable).Experience managing programs involving cybersecurity, safety, and compliance for embedded systems.Exposure to hardware manufacturing, NPI, and supply chain coordination.PMP, PgMP, SAFe Agilist, or similar program management certification.Experience working directly with customers and external partners in delivery-driven engagements.